## Deployment

Textgate's encoding sniffer runs as a sidecar next to the upload service. Deploy both together; the sniffer inspects the first 64 KB of each uploaded text file and tags it before storage. Mismatched tags block ingestion, so keep the confidence threshold sane. The sidecar reads its runtime settings from the values below.

deployment values, yafop-fahap:
[lamwyn]
team = silath
access_code = ac_166fb2
host = lamwyn.orvexgrid.example
port = 9300
owner = pelael.praius
peer = istiel.zarqeldyn.corp

Report exports from Quillbase normalize all timestamps to UTC before your plugin sees them; convert to the viewer's timezone only at render time, using the tz field on the export envelope. To test conversions locally against the fixtures service, your plugin needs the fixtures access secret, set in .env as follows.

env line for yafof-fahif: VAULT_KEY29=1835c7486171340c3b7f798863e7b

// Plugin authors: LumenBill's PDF invoice renderer reserves the footer band
// defined by this constant. Do not draw below this Y offset, or your content
// will be clipped during final composition. The margin is fixed across paper
// sizes. For support requests, quote the renderer build token that follows.

build token for tafof-yahig: htk4_d94a